An Optical and Radio Study of the Solar Limb Event of Jan. 22, 1982
-
摘要: 用Hα色球、射电运动频谱、射电日像和米波、分米波、厘米波段上的七个单频射电总流量的观测资料及地磁记录,对1982年1月22日太阳西边缘的物质抛射事件做了综合分析.用流量变化率曲线讨论了爆发特点.在绝热假设下推得抛射物质团在1.16R⊙附近的内部磁场为12G,总电子数为1038,总能量为7×1029erg.事件的总抛射物质~1014-1015g,总能量~2×1030erg.Abstract: The limb event with type III+V and type II bursts and Hα mass ejection of Jan. 22, 1982 is described in this paper. The characteristics of the associated radio burst in short decimeter and centimeter wave lengths is discussed using the curves of the flux density rate with time. The magnetic field strength in a main piece of the ejecta during the event (H ~12G), its mass (~1038 electrons, ~1014 grams) and energy in it (~60 erg/cm3, 8×1029 ergs) are estimated. An estimation of 1030 ergs for the total energy of this limb event is made.
